The invention relates to an
intelligent control device and method for preventing a
conveyor belt from deviating. A lower
joist is fixed to a conveying rack, a bearing set is connected with the lower
joist, a swing bracket is inserted into the bearing set to be fastened after being connected with a rotating shaft in a welded mode, a gear is installed at the
tail end of the rotating shaft and fixed, a gear is installed on a shaft head of a
servo motor, the gear at the
tail end of the rotating shaft is engaged with a
servo motor shaft head gear in a relative tooth mode, a driver is placed on the lower
joist, and two ultrasonic distance measuring sensors are installed at the two ends of the swing bracket respectively. The three rollers form a roller set, the
conveyor belt runs on the roller set, a roller supporting base is connected with the swing bracket, and the three rollers are connected with the roller supporting base. A PLC is electrically connected with a driver and the two ultrasonic distance measuring sensors, and the driver is electrically connected with the
servo motor. The
intelligent control device and method have the advantages that the deviation amount is intelligently detected in a non-
contact mode, the edge of the
conveyor belt is not abraded, the deviation correcting amount is intelligently matched, reliability is high, and maintenance is not needed.
